Start by understanding the three-stage rollout model: canary rings, staged cohorts, then fleet-wide. Every update manifest is signed twice — once by the build pipeline, once by release engineering — and devices verify both before flashing. Rollbacks are automatic if the health beacon fails within ten minutes of boot. Please read the signing-key rotation procedure before touching any release tooling, as mistakes there brick devices. The complete channel architecture guide and signing walkthrough live on this internal page.

wiki page, baguf-kahap: https://confluence.tolvaqsys.internal/browse/display/projects/8d5f528f

Mira — as of Monday the lobby readers at Calder House run on the new Veslock system. Old laminate badges won't scan, so expect questions at the desk. Temporary paper passes are in the drawer under the till; log each one in the binder. If the turnstile rejects a staff badge, let them through the side gate using the override below.

turnstile pass: bdg-YEOZLM-79341408

Subject: DR drill results — bulk edit path in the Cobblewick admin table

Hi all (and hello, future maintainers digging through the archive) — we ran the disaster-recovery drill on the Cobblewick admin console today. Bulk edits replayed cleanly from the journal after failover, though the progress bar lies shamelessly; ignore it. One catch: restoring the edit journal on a cold standby prompts for the recovery passphrase, and nobody had it handy. Fixing that now. For future restores, the passphrase is:

strongbox words: druath-quenael